Targeting myeloid derived suppressor cells reverts immune suppression and sensitizes BRAF-mutant papillary thyroid cancer to MAPK inhibitors.
Nature communications - 24 Mar 2022
Zhang Peitao, Guan Haixia, Yuan Shukai, Cheng Huili, Zheng Jian, Zhang Zhenlei, Liu Yifan, Yu Yang, Meng Zhaowei, Zheng Xiangqian, Zhao Li
Abstract excerpt
MAPK signaling inhibitor (MAPKi) therapies show limited efficacy for advanced thyroid cancers despite constitutive activation of the signaling correlates with disease recurrence and persistence. Understanding how BRAF pathway stimulates tumorigenesis could lead to new therapeutic targets. Here, through genetic and pathological approaches, we demonstrate that BRAFV600E promotes thyroid cancer development by...
